## Fan-out recovery — Tempestwire

If regional alert delivery stalls, check the fan-out workers first; they are the usual culprit. Restart the Tempestwire dispatcher on the Kessel node, wait for the queue depth gauge to fall below the warning threshold, then re-enable the downstream channels one region at a time. Do not re-enable all regions at once — the burst will overwhelm the rate limiter and trip alarms in Ostermoor. After the restart, confirm the dispatcher loaded the expected configuration, which should read as follows.

settings of fahag-haduf:
[ulaox]
port = 8443
region = south-2
host = ulaox.lumiccorp.internal
timeout_ms = 500
retries = 8

# Flaglight Rollouts — Approvals

Quick version for on-call: any rollout touching more than 5% of traffic needs an approval in Flaglight before the ramp continues. Kill switches don't need approval — just flip them and note it in the incident channel. Scheduled ramps pause automatically if error budget burns hot. If you're stuck at 2 a.m. with a pending approval, there's one person authorized to override, and that's the approver below.

account owner for tagep-bafof: Norael Gilax Juleth

### Validator Plugin Registry

The Quillbarrow pipeline loads validator plugins at startup from the registry manifest. Each plugin declares a schema version and a fail mode (block or warn). If a plugin fails to load, the pipeline falls back to core validators only and logs a warning. Registration steps and the manifest format are documented on the internal page below.

runbook for tagug-hafog: https://jira.lumiclabs.internal/projects/pages/pages/9773c0d8

// Heads up, reviewer: this timeout got bumped as part of the Quillbridge
// broker upgrade from Ferrox 3 to Ferrox 4. The new cluster acks slower
// under load but never drops, so we traded latency headroom for safety.
// Don't shrink this back without running the soak test in the Larkholm
// staging ring first. The value was validated against the build below.

session token of kagup-hahaf = htk3_2b8